The Radiant Awards is designed to reward end-user organisations that operate government digitial identity schemes together with their partners that provide supporting technologies, solutions and integration. 
This unique opportunity for recognition of excellence in public sector identity schemes was met with enthusiastic interest from both governments and their suppliers. Here is the final line-up of 23 submissions:

4 categories of the Radiant Awards:

Radiant Vision Award (1)
Radiant Service Award (2)
Radiant Pioneer Award (2)
Radiant Launch Award (4)

The 2018 Radiant Awards will be presented at the reception for the 5th Border Management & Identity Conference (5th BMIC) in Bangkok on 12 December, 2018.
